Inspectors |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
White | Payne | Rabbetts | Pointon | Total | |
Number of drain tests made in course of work done under the two previous Leadings | 80 | 58 | 109 | 60 | 307 |
Houses at which inspection chambers in drains were provided | 10 | 14 | 36 | 16 | 76 |
Stables provided with drainage | — | 2 | 3 | 1 | 6 |
Premises at which animals improperly kept were removed | - | 16 | 5 | - | 21 |
Number of inspections of food exposed for sale | 253 | 119 | 122 | 113 | 607 |
Urinals cleansed and repaired | — | 3 | 11 | 2 | 16 |
Smoke nuisances abated | 1 | 1 | 2 | 1 | 5 |
Offensive accumulations removed | 4 | 20 | 37 | 6 | 67 |
Piggeries repaired and improved | 1 | 1 | 14 | 4 | 20 |
Infective houses disinfected and cleansed | 84 | 98 | 109 | 113 | 404 |
Visits to infective houses | 217 | 441 | 209 | 210 | 1077 |
Number of dairies and milkshops | 15 | 27 | 39 | 30 | 111 |
Visits to ditto | 133 | 174 | 101 | 96 | 504 |
Number of complaints as to un-cleanliness and neglect of regulations | - | 10 | 10 | 2 | 22 |
Number of slaughterhouses | 4 | 6 | 5 | 5 | 20 |
Number of visits to same Number of complaints as to un- | 76 | 137 | 135 | 95 | 443 |
cleanliness | — | 4 | 18 | — | 22 |
Number of drains opened up for examination (Section 41.P.H.A.) | 6 | 6 | 23 | 29 | 64 |
Unsound meat destroyed | — | — | 2370 lbs. | 2370 |
